[Video] 7 Min Video How To Find And Use Repairs Completed Reports

The video below shows you how to find and use the Repairs completed reports in TATEMS fleet maintenance software

This is for people that use the simple to use Repairs Completed tab in TATEMS instead of using work orders.

You can use both Repairs Completed and Work Orders but you would normally only do so if the data in each if different and not redundant.

For example, you could use one for tracking work done by outside vendors and the other for tacking work done at your own facility or shop by your own fleet technicians or mechanics.

I show you how to use the wildcard asterisk to find particular keywords in repairs completed on your fleet.

The example I give is a search for the keyword *drums*   (aka Brake Drums)
